Looks like a pullet. My Australorps got very red, but tiny wattles as chicks. As long as the comb doesn't start growing big or turning red, it's a pullet.

Australorps are my favorite standard breed. I raised them for years (along with dozens of other breeds), and they are extremely hardy, calm and gentle (my children and granddaughter made lap pets of them), and the best layers of the standard, brown egg laying breeds.
